WHAT IS PLAYGROUND GAMES MODE
These are bite sized mini-games that can be started in the world of Forza Horizon 5. Infected, King, Capture The Flag. Despite having multiple start points across the map the general way of finding a match would be via the “online” tab then “Horizon Open” “Playground Games”

WHY PLAYGROUND GAMES MODE FADED AWAY
In my opinion the playground games mode never really unlocked it’s full potential from the lack of progression, customisation and the default maps were just randomly placed invisible wall borders around a few places of interest around the map. It was not updated, there were no new maps, no new game modes, nothing. Creating and finding custom PGG events was almost impossible without a guide and only really became possible when the EventLab 2.0 update came out with the pre-fab selection. The pre-fab selection allowed a prop to be placed in the arena which showcased where vehicle spawn points were.

  • Easy Accessibility To Find & Create
    The current menu setup requires quite a few clicks before you even get in to a game.
    Enter main world > Pause game > Scroll Across to Online > Select Horizon Open > Scroll Right To The End > Select Playground Games.

The current setup required to create a custom PGGM with no existing props at the arena.

  1. for creating
    you go to the blip - select eventlab itself - create blueprint - create route - save. (this is our finished map)
  2. for publishing
    you go to the blip - select game mode (other than eventlab itself) - create blueprint - create/choose route - find “Estadio Horizon Arena” route - publish - edit - pick finished map - publish
    (thanks to VacatedPizza303 for this guide)

It’s just a bit of a nightmare, searching for the events also people got really confused about share codes, typing a PGG share code didn’t work in super 7 or eventlab search, it had it’s own separate search which was only accessible from a pgg start point!!

Original Interview Q&A PGG

T10 Pudding:
“So on a kind of a similar thing returning, or you know popular game modes, DarkMoon asked if Playground Games will be coming back into Japan in FH6, noting that it’s always been quite a fun game mode that they’ve enjoyed taking part in.”

Torben Ellert, Design Director of FH6:
“So Playground Games - that is King, Infected, Capture The Flag. They won’t be included at launch. Let me give you some context and thinking about that. I guess it boils down to the fact that we haven’t refreshed those modes in a while and would love to look at what we can do to make them feel more interesting and more exciting rather than just kind of hammering people towards them through Festival Playlist and artificially inflating the numbers that way but, I mean, I’d love to get input and insights for this from the Suggestions Hub, but some of the things that pop into my head are like: What if when you start it at a Stunt Party, instead of it being like a ‘Hey! Go do speedzones’ - 1 of the 12 players was picked as Infected and everyone else was given 5 seconds to run and a wall comes down and then it’s a game of Infected, just in the open world. Something like that maybe. But, as I said, right? If these are modes that you really enjoy, let us know things that could be better about them, because just bringing them back is a ‘by the numbers thing’ and I feel the modes could be more interesting. So, would love to get your insights about what we could do then.”

To me, I think infected and king modes are classics that need to return. I think the maps need to be better though. FH4’s maps kind of felt like an afterthought, and FH5 wasn’t much better. What made FH2’s maps so good, in my opinion, was that there were lots of usable verticality, jumps, and most importantly, tarmac arenas for road cars. Not having to slide everywhere and having faster acceleration made it more fun.

I like Team King and Team Flag Rush, but prefer solo infected. I think Team Infected never gives you the high of being last man standing, so I’d like to be able to play that again or more frequently. I prefer team flag rush as it feels much more like a traditional CTF mode, compared to the randomness of solo, and Team King is decent as it prevents one player from hogging the king the entire round, which can keep it interesting. A potential addition to this could be a neutral flag, where both teams have to fight over a single flag.

I would like to see improvement to spotting players, in FH5 I felt I was forced to squint my eyes at the minimap for half the time I was playing, so any way to make spotting easier without it being overpowered would be nice.

I think with the introduction of the stadium, car football and car hockey are something I believe a lot of players would enjoy, its a classic fun mode from FM4 and its return would be quite a lot of fun I hope.

Putting Playground Games in Stunt Party is probably the wrong call (The maps are what makes PGG fun, putting it in random spots would suck!!!). I believe Stunt Party should remain a Co-op focused mode, following in the footsteps of NFS Unbounds Link Ups or Burnout Paradise’s freeburn challenges. I think there needs to be more interesting objectives though as in FH5, things like smashing objects or hitting a speedtrap repeatedly arent really much of a skill requirement. I’m yet to play the refreshed stunt party in FH6 so I’ll come back with some feedback afterwards possibly.

I’d also like to suggest other minigames that like ‘Cat and Mouse’, Car Sumo, Demo Derby and possibly a Hot Pursuit mode. A big suite of minigames to choose from would really help relieve the feeling of repetition of these modes since FH3.

Make sure there is working eventlab integration for this mode, custom arenas have huge untapped potential.

There really needs to be a way of voting for modes in multiplayer, like back in FH2 and FH3. (This should be in multiplayer anyway!!!)
